What does "trespass" mean?

  1. verb To enter someone's land or property without permission.
    "Hikers were warned not to trespass on the farmer's field."
  2. noun The act of entering private property without the owner's permission.
    "The company was sued for trespass after workers crossed onto neighboring land."
  3. verb (dated or formal) To do wrong; to sin or offend against someone.
    "The old prayer asks forgiveness for those who trespass against us."
